The percent of Southeastern Pennsylvania adults w/o health insurance increased from 8.5% in 2015 to 11% in 2018. This finding, from PHMC’s Southeastern Pennsylvania Household Health Survey, mirrors national data released this week from @uscensusbureau. #CensusData

A colleague @PHMC_Research found providing summer meals reduces stress for parents, encourages children's socialization, and provides opportunities to develop healthier eating habits. Read the article here: https://t.co/NH9iP786fL

RA, Alia Salam, published an article in the International Journal of Migration which discusses communication disorders among Syrian #refugee children & how that may be related to behavioral problems & school enrollment. Read the article here: https://t.co/2dILfvATtZ
